Please people, try to think beyond your parents front door or your dorm room! There are millions of computer users out in the "real" world that don't drool over the next mega 3d game for id software or valve. This computer would be great for several of my users in a business world. Right now, some of our sales force are lugging around notebooks that are far more powerfull then they need for the applications that we run. Most of our sales support apps are web based and run on the server. They only need a computer with a web browser to run. Why would I want to spend $1500.00 on a notebook, when this $500 one has everything those users need?
